The sixth step of the scientific method is drawing conclusions based on the analysis of the data collected during experimentation. After evaluating the results, researchers determine whether their hypothesis is supported or refuted. This step is crucial as it informs future research directions and helps refine or develop new hypotheses. Finally, the conclusions should be communicated to the scientific community for further validation and discussion.

In a harmonic minor scale, the sixth of the scale is raised, so the step and a half is found between the fifth and sixth of the harmonic minor scale because normally, there is a whole step between the fifth and sixth of a minor scale. Raising the sixth adds another half step, so you get the step and a half.
